Go to the link and scroll down to the step-by-step wiring guide. The "BATT" on the alternator is connected to the "+" battery side, the "I" is connected to the ignition switch "I". If you wanted to know the charging rate, you could wire in the ammeter gauge in the wire going to the switch, but being your gauge is 6V, the alternator will produce more amps than the gauge can handle so you may not want to do that. Other than the alternator and electric pump/safety switch , rest should apply.
